The sanatoriums of Transcarpathia. «Kvitka Polonyny»

Our very healthiest journey will begin from the Svaliava region, for it is here in Transcarpathia that the greatest quantity of mineral water of various kinds is concentrated. Starting from ancient, thousand-year-old Uzhhorod, you will arrive at the «Kvitka Polonyny» sanatorium, set right at the entrance to the Svaliava village of Solochyn, in a river valley, surrounded by mountains with picturesque alpine meadows and forests. What makes the resort special is its direct, combined use of three types of mineral water from the local deposits: «Polyana Kvasova», «Luzhanska-4», «Luzhanska-7». Here they treat gastroenterological ailments, diseases of the kidneys and joints, of the nervous, cardiovascular and urinary systems, diabetes, metabolic disorders, and pathologies of the musculoskeletal system and joints.

The sanatorium opened in Transcarpathia in February 1965. Ever since, the specialists of the health resort have worked constantly on refining and developing it. A genuine treasure of the sanatorium today is a small arboretum, where more than a hundred different trees and shrubs grow, both of the local flora and interesting exotic species. A stroll through the park around a beautiful artificial lake will bring you incredible serenity and calm. In winter you can ski here (the ski runs and lift are in operation) and skate on the ice rink.

«Sonyachne Zakarpattia» - the unique Polyana springs of the 13th century

Another, no less well-known balneological resort of the Svaliava region - is «Sonyachne Zakarpattia», set in the picturesque village of Polyana. The sanatorium is known, above all, for its Polyana mineral deposits, first mentioned in the charters of the Kingdom of Hungary as far back as 1463! Over the following centuries the chemical composition of these springs was seriously studied by Austro-Hungarian scientists, and already in 1826 the first hydropathic establishment was opened here. Barely two decades later the resort’s water was recognised as the best in Europe! In February 1965 a new sanatorium was opened on the basis of this one.

In 2006, at the 59th session of the General Assembly of the World Federation of Hydrotherapy and Climatotherapy in Andorra, the sanatorium was recognised as the best treatment and wellness establishment. Today «Sonyachne Zakarpattia» - is four buildings with every convenience, drinking pump rooms, a hydropathic clinic, numerous cafés, a club where films are shown and dance evenings and other entertainment events are held, a video lounge and a library.


The sanatorium’s Novo-Polyanske mineral water deposit is a benchmark and, in its composition and properties, resembles the waters of Borjomi, but has a far higher concentration of beneficial minerals. This is the medium-mineralised carbonic hydrocarbonate-sodium water with boron and fluorine «Polyana Kvasova» , which is used in treating diseases of the digestive organs. As early as 1840, under the name «Polyanska», it was exported to Europe in barrels and bottles. Bottling the water under the name «Polyana Kvasova» began here from the boreholes after the Second World War at a local plant; nowadays «Sonyachne Zakarpattia» is used for this.

«Derenivska Kupil»: the revival of a balneological legend

The «Derenivska Kupil» sanatorium complex is set in the picturesque village of Nyzhnie Solotvyno in the Uzhhorod district and is considered one of the oldest sanatoriums in Transcarpathia. The resort was first mentioned as far back as the 17th century as «Derentse Zholobovne» . Even then the Derenivka springs were very popular among members of the Habsburg dynasty; here members of the aristocracy and of the most renowned Austrian and Hungarian families took the waters. In various periods, famous composers, presidents, ministers, political figures and other legendary personalities enjoyed their holidays at the resort. In Soviet times the «Kooperator» sanatorium operated near the village, drawing holidaymakers from all across the Union. With the collapse of the USSR the complex fell into decline; however, a few years ago, thanks to Czech-Ukrainian investors, it was given a second life.


Today «Derenivska Kupil» - is a fairy-tale, picturesque location: a modern, comfortable apartment-hotel, restaurants, sports and games grounds, the «Sribni Termy» SPA complex with a thermal pool, and a modern mineral-water plant drawing water here from artesian boreholes. These are the siliceous waters «Derenivska Kupil», «Zakarpatska-1» and «Zakarpatska-2» . They are distinguished by a rich micro- and macro-element composition, saturated with natural silicon, iodine, zinc and copper, and hydrocarbonates. It is worth stressing that silicon - is a unique element that slows the ageing of the body as a whole and normalises the metabolism. And «Zakarpatska-1» and «Zakarpatska-2» - are low-mineralised waters that flush toxins from the body and salts from the kidneys, prevent their formation, and serve as excellent prophylaxis for the cardiovascular system.
